How Solar Panels Work
Before you start investing in solar panels, it would be worthwhile to know how they physically operate. Solar panels work by collecting sunlight and converting it into electricity through photovoltaic cells, which are often made of monocrystalline or polycrystalline silicon.
Once sunlight hits the panels, the electrons get excited and start flowing down the electrical circuit, thereby generating DC electricity, which may be inverted by an inverter for home use or stored in batteries. The better the correct orientation and tilt, with ideally no shading, the higher the energy yield.

The Price of Solar Panel Systems
In 2025, prices for residential solar panel systems are expected to range from £5,000 to £8,000, with the accepted 4kW capacity being the most commonly installed. These prices include panels, inverters, mounting, and labour. While this may seem steep initially, long-term savings can potentially cover your full upfront investment.
Saving and Payback
With technology advances, panels with conversion efficiencies of approximately 21 to 23% are becoming more common, with more energy being produced per square metre. For instance, a high-efficiency 400W panel may produce about 4.5kWh per day in southern England and somewhere between 3.3 to 4.2kWh per day across the UK.

Are Solar Panels Right for Your Home?
Here are some considerations to assess whether solar panels for home are suitable for a specific location:
-
Roof Orientation: Facing south at approximately 35° tilt is the best; anything less ideal may reduce yield by up to 25%.
-
Sunlight Availability: Good positioning can balance the daytime reduction in hours of sunshine in the winter.
-
Energy Consumption: Identify the average amount of energy (kWh) you use each day and compare it to what solar might be able to provide.
-
Budget and Payback Period: Most systems pay for themselves in 4 to 7 years; warranty on panels is usually at least 25 years.
-
Planning Restrictions: Some listed buildings or conservation areas may require permissions.
If you own a house that gets decent sun exposure, uses moderate energy, and you intend to stay there for the long term, it's strongly leaning toward: Yes, solar panels are worth it.
Portable Solar Panels vs. Solar Power System
When considering solar energy, the decision often comes down to whether you need portable solar panels or a more permanent solar power system.
Portable solar panels are designed for flexibility. They’re lightweight, easy to set up, and perfect for camping, off-grid adventures, or emergency backup when the grid goes down. While their energy output is naturally lower than a fixed system, their versatility makes them invaluable for those who need reliable power on the move.
In contrast, a fixed solar power system, offers long-term stability and efficiency. Once installed, these systems generate consistent electricity throughout the year, helping households cut energy bills and reduce reliance on the grid. They also deliver a stronger return on investment over time.
If your goal is mobility and convenience, portable solar panels are the ideal choice. But if you’re seeking dependable, year-round energy savings and a system that adapts to seasonal changes, a solar power system is the smarter investment.

Government Incentives and Rebates in 2025 (UK)
Changes to solar financial incentives in the UK from 2025 onwards:
-
Most direct solar grants have been phased out, although secondary installations may still qualify.
-
The Smart Export Guarantee (SEG) lets you earn money for surplus energy fed back into the grid.
-
Reduced VAT (often 0%) on domestic solar installations helps reduce the upfront cost.
-
Some local councils may provide minor grants or offer Council Tax incentives—worth checking in your area.
Together, these incentives can further reduce installation costs and improve the price-to-performance ratio of solar adoption.
